It involves using artificial intelligence to detect diseases even earlier, more accurately and often more cost-effectively. The idea is simple: rather than relying solely on a doctor\u2019s knowledge and experience, an <strong>AI-based medical diagnostics<\/strong> search through vast amounts of data, identify patterns and use them to derive so-called patterns or \u2018fingerprints\u2019 for specific diseases. This can sometimes even lead to a diagnosis being made before the symptoms become clearly apparent. It sounds almost too good to be true, but it is a reality.<\/p>\n<h3>How does that actually work? <\/h3>\n<p>In principle, the system is nothing more than an optimised pattern-recognition programme. It is fed with millions of clinical presentations, images, laboratory results and even genetic data. Through machine learning, it learns to recognise correlations that are often barely visible to the human eye. The result: an analysis that, in a matter of seconds, can be significantly more accurate than the human eye. This is particularly true for diagnoses based on imaging techniques such as MRIs or X-rays, where the <strong>AI-based medical diagnostics<\/strong> extremely promising. No wonder that more and more hospitals and doctors are turning to this technology.<\/p>\n<h2>What are the benefits? There are plenty of challenges to overcome. Take data quality, for example: for AI to work reliably, it needs large amounts of accurate and diverse information. Otherwise, errors or biases in the data could skew the diagnoses. Furthermore, the use of sensitive patient data raises data protection and security issues. Last but not least, the technology must be extensively tested before it can be used in everyday practice.
